The role

The primary purpose of this assignment is to support the United Nations Environment Programme (UNEP) Sectoral Transition Section in accelerating the decarbonization of emissions-intensive sectors, including Buildings and Construction, Energy (Demand-Side Management), Cooling, and Food Loss and Waste; and supporting Subnational Climate Action, through strategic partnership development, strengthened private sector engagement, and multi-stakeholder collaboration.

What you'll do

  • Support the development of a long-term strategy with specific milestones for the engagement with global and regional fora
  • Support the elaboration of the Section's strategy for the engagement with private sector partners
  • Lead the planning, production, and delivery of the Sectoral Transitions Section's engagement in thematic high-level conferences, ministerial dialogues, technical workshops, international summits, side events, and stakeholder engagement activities
  • Coordinate with the Global communications lead to ensure successful and impactful communications
  • Elaborate an action plan for the events to meet sustainability practices
  • Perform other tasks as may be requested by UNEP Sectoral Transitions Chief

What it takes

  • Advanced university degree (Masters or equivalent) in business administration, public policy, economics, environmental or social sciences, or engineering with a buildings, cooling, energy and construction focus
  • At least 5 years of experience in partnerships development, events production, resource mobilization
  • Experience in sustainable buildings, cooling, environment, climate change, urban energy, food loss and waste or related field is mandatory
  • Relevant experiences of working with international organizations and with intergovernmental bodies are an asset
  • Excellent organizational and logistical skills
  • Excellent diplomatic and communication skills
